Music Promotion Specialist: A professional who designs and implements strategies to increase the visibility of artists and their music. High demand in the UK job market with salaries ranging from £25,000 to £45,000 annually.
Digital Marketing Manager for Music: Focuses on online campaigns, social media, and streaming platforms to promote music. Salaries typically range from £30,000 to £50,000, with growing demand for digital expertise.
Event Coordinator for Music Promotion: Organizes live events, concerts, and tours to boost artist exposure. Salaries range from £22,000 to £40,000, with a steady demand in the UK music industry.
Music Publicist: Handles media relations, press releases, and artist branding. Salaries range from £28,000 to £42,000, with a strong emphasis on communication skills.
